Cartmel Fell Community Trust Spring Show 2025
Incorporating our Scarecrow Trail of Movie Characters. ...Read on for the details for CLASS SCHEDULE and ENTRY requirements / timings.
Time & Location
03 May 2025, 12:00 – 16:30
Cartmel Fell Parish Hall, Cartmel Fell, Grange-over-Sands LA11 6NH, UK
About the event
Open to all residents of the Two Valleys
SATURDAY 3rd MAY 12 – 4.30pm at CARTMEL FELL PARISH HALL
CLASSES:
Section 1: Flowers & Plants
1. Cut Spring Flowers
2. Pot Plant – Flowering or Foliage
3. Bowl of Flowering Bulbs
4. Cactus or Succulent
Section 2: Floral Art
5. A Jug of Garden Flowers, arranged for decorative effect
6. A floral arrangement ‘A Mayday Celebration’ space allowed is 60cm
Section 3: Cookery
7. A Victoria Sponge, made in 1 tin, split and jam filled
8. 4 pieces of Tray Bake
9. 4 Sausage Rolls
10. 4 Scones
11. A Jar of Jam
12. A Jar of Marmalade
13. A Jar of Lemon Curd
14. A Jar of Chutney
15. 5 pieces of Fudge
16. A Bottle of Fruit Flavoured drink
Section 4: Handicraft
17. A Greetings Card in any medium
18. A Hat in any medium (may be split into different categories)
19. An Item of Woodwork, not exceeding 30cm x 30cm
20. Any other Handicraft in any medium
Section 5: Art & Photography
21. A Spring Inspired Picture – drawn or painted
22. A Collage in any medium
23. Photograph – ‘Spring in the 2 Valleys’
24. A Water Inspired Photograph
Section 6: Children’s Classes
25. A Garden on a Plate
26. An Edible Monster
27. A Painted Stone (maximum 30cm x 30cms)
28. 4 Decorated Cup Cakes
29. 4 Biscuits
30. A Birthday Card in any medium
31. Something New from Something Old
32. A photograph ‘My best friend’
Rules:
Entry forms must be completed and returned, along with 50p per entry, to Helen Todd, Fell House, Cartmel Fell, Windermere LA23 3PB or left in a clearly marked envelope at the Hare & Hounds, Bowland Bridge, LA11 6NN (Cheques made payable to Cartmel Fell Community Trust) by Sunday 27th April 2025.
Children’s Classes - no entry fee. Please state age on each entry.
Only 2 entries per exhibitor per class will be accepted
All entries will be grown or made by the exhibitor, except classes 5 & 6, where flowers may be bought
To help with the display of Artwork and Photography please bring exhibits to the Hall on Thursday 1st May between 6:00 pm and 8:30pm. All other exhibits should be delivered to the Hall between 8.30 and 10am on the day of the show. The Hall will close to the public from 10am – 12noon for judging. Entries may be removed after 4.30pm.
Entries exceeding specific dimensions will be automatically disqualified.
Every care will be taken to safeguard the exhibits, but the committee cannot be responsible for any damage or loss.
The Hall will re-open at 12noon.
Admission £1 – children free. Prize giving at 4pm.
